This week’s Reader’s Rig comes from Trevor in Montreal, who shares his Panorama Chic-Chocs fatbike fresh off the 200-kilometer Wendigo Ultra. Find a lovely gallery of wintry photos and get to know Trevor and his bike here…

Words and photos by Trevor Browne

Hello, I’m Trevor. I was born and raised in the foothills of Alberta and now I reside in Montreal, Quebec, Canada, with my two boys. I work at a local university doing communications, and I’m a multimedia producer and curator at messkit magazine, a journal dedicated to adventure cycling with a bit of food mixed in.

Panorama Chic-Chocs

I’ve always had a love affair with cycling, and it’s been a huge part of my life as long as I can remember. I’ve ridden across Canada, completed the Tour Divide, and managed to stay awake to finish the Paris-Brest-Paris, amongst other local gravel and bikepacking events. My main focus lately has been exploring local trails in eastern Canada and the US while trying to make the perfect cup of joe on the trail.

I’ll admit I’m a bit of a newcomer to the fat biking scene. I’m super proud and grateful to be riding this Panorama 2024 Chic-Chocs, not only as an ambassador of Panorama but as a collaborator with Panorama to design the bike’s graphics and look of their headbadge. The Chic-Chocs are a rugged and majestic mountain range in Eastern Quebec, and this bike reflects their character. It’s my first season riding this bike, and I’ve already ridden it on a three-day fat bikepacking trip and competed in the 200-kilometre Wendigo fat bike ultra as well. I couldn’t be happier with how it feels on technical singletrack and fully loaded on icy and rough snowmobile trails alike.

  • Frame/Fork: 2024 Panorama Cycles Chic-Chocs
  • Rims: Sun Ringle MuleFÜT 80SL V2, 27.5″, 32 holes
  • Hubs: Microspline
  • Tires: 45NRTH Dilinger 5 studded 27.5 x 4.5
  • Handlebars: Race Face
  • Headset: FSA
  • Crankset: Race Face Ride
  • Pedals: Shimano PD-EH500
  • Cassette: Shimano SLX M7100-12, 10-51T
  • Derailleur(s): Shimano SLX/XT
  • Brakes: SRAM Level
  • Shifter(s): Shimano XT
  • Saddle: WTB Pure
  • Seatpost: KS E20i dropper
  • Stem: Race Face Ride
  • Front bags: Ortlieb 9L Handlebar-Pack with 4L Accessory-Pack
  • Frame bags: Ortlieb 4L Frame-Pack
  • Rear bags: Ortlieb Seat-Pack 13L
  • Accessory bags: Atwater Atelier top tube gas tank and stem feed bags
  • Other accessories: Fenix lights with a safety donut rounding out the back

There’s something really cool about being associated with Panorama. They’re the first carbon-neutral bike manufacturer certified by Climate Neutral and are an independent bike company in a world of big companies. On top of it all, they are also a local company based an hour from where I live. What more can I ask for!?
